MEMO — Heads of Department

After careful review, Varnholt Logistics will close its Dellmere satellite office at the end of Q3. All seven staff will be offered transfers to the Harwick hub, with relocation support confirmed case by case. Lease obligations end in October, and equipment disposal follows the standard asset schedule. Please treat the rationale below as strictly confidential until the all-hands briefing.

confidential, kahog-bawif: The northern region missed its Pramir quota by 20.0 percent last quarter. Casaxek Freight plans to lower the Fraion list price by 41.5 percent in December. The finance team signed off on a budget of $236.4 million for Project Druius. The renewal with Fenysix Partners closes at $91.3 million a year, 2.1 percent below the last contract.

Finance team,

A careful summary of where things stand with Verrow Analytics: their counsel asserts our Lanterline module exceeds the field-of-use terms in the 2021 agreement. Our outside counsel disagrees but concedes the royalty schedule is ambiguous. Potential exposure ranges widely depending on interpretation, so please hold the accrual at the conservative figure until the mediation session concludes. Do not discuss terms with anyone outside this list. The settlement posture we are actually prepared to take is stated below.

management briefing: Headcount on the Druath team goes from 3 to 140 by the end of October. Gross margin on Druath came in at 20 percent against a plan of 15 percent.

## Support

So you've hit a snag with Poolhaven, our connection pooler. First, check the FAQ — most issues are just misconfigured max-connection limits or stale credentials after a failover. If the pool is leaking connections, grab the diagnostics dump with the built-in snapshot command and attach it to your ticket; we can't do much without it. Bugs and feature requests go in the Driftline tracker under the "poolhaven" tag. For anything urgent, like a production pool exhaustion, email the platform team directly.

alerts address for kafof-bagag: kasael@olvarqdyn.corp